How much tax does Virginia charge?
Virginia collects a state income tax with a top marginal rate of 5.75% for tax year 2025. The Virginia Department of Taxation administers the return and sets the brackets below.
Virginia 2025 brackets — single filer
| Rate | Taxable income |
|---|---|
| 2.00% | $0 to $3,000 |
| 3.00% | $3,000 to $5,000 |
| 5.00% | $5,000 to $17,000 |
| 5.75% | Over $17,000 |
Source: Virginia Department of Taxation, 2025 schedule. USA Taxes uses these brackets in the state tax estimator inside your Virginia return.

What is the top Virginia state income tax rate for 2025?
The top Virginia state income tax rate for tax year 2025 is 5.75%. The Virginia Department of Taxation administers the state income tax.
